Myung-Geun Chun is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ence and Signal Processing. According to data from OpenAlex, Myung-Geun Chun has authored 54 papers receiving a total of 351 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Computer Vision and Pattern Recognition, 15 papers in Artificial Intelligence and 12 papers in Signal Processing. Recurrent topics in Myung-Geun Chun’s work include Face and Expression Recognition (10 papers), Biometric Identification and Security (9 papers) and Fuzzy Logic and Control Systems (8 papers). Myung-Geun Chun is often cited by papers focused on Face and Expression Recognition (10 papers), Biometric Identification and Security (9 papers) and Fuzzy Logic and Control Systems (8 papers). Myung-Geun Chun collaborates with scholars based in South Korea and United States. Myung-Geun Chun's co-authors include Seong G. Kong, Chang‐Kyu Song, Won-Pyo Hong, Zeungnam Bien, Jae Hoon Cho, Keun-Chang Kwak, Sangho Lee, Sung-Suk Kim, Witold Pedrycz and Sunhong Park and has published in prestigious journals such as Expert Systems with Applications, IEEE Transactions on Fuzzy Systems and Fuzzy Sets and Systems.
